Exploring London's Historic Landmarks

The Tower of London,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, has stood for over 1,000 years as a royal palace, fortress, and prison. Its significance lies in its role as the home of the Crown Jewels and its storied past filled with tales of intrigue and execution that shaped British history. Unique features include the iconic White Tower at its center and the Yeoman Warders—also known as Beefeaters—who provide fascinating insights into this historic site.

Buckingham Palace serves not only as the official residence of Her Majesty The Queen but also symbolizes Britain's monarchy to millions around the world. This grand structure is significant for hosting state occasions and ceremonies while being an active working palace where important national events unfold. One unique feature is the Changing of the Guard ceremony—a colorful spectacle that draws crowds eager to witness this time-honored tradition.

The British Museum houses one of humanity's most comprehensive collections spanning over two million years from various cultures across all continents. Its significance lies in promoting understanding through art and artifacts that tell stories about our shared human heritage—from ancient Egypt to modern times. A standout feature is The Rosetta Stone; it was key in deciphering Egyptian hieroglyphs, making it an essential piece not just for linguistics but also for connecting civilizations throughout history.

Items not allowed on trains typically include hazardous materials such as explosives, flammable liquids, corrosive substances, and illegal drugs. Additionally, large or bulky items that may obstruct aisles or emergency exits, as well as pets without proper carriers, may be restricted. Specific prohibited items can vary by train operator and region, so please check the rules for your particular journey.
Yes, rail passes such as the BritRail Pass are valid on most trains within the United Kingdom, offering unlimited travel on participating train operators for a set period.
The currency used in the United Kingdom is the British Pound Sterling (GBP). For travelers, using a card is generally more convenient and widely accepted, especially in cities and for transportation tickets, though carrying some cash can be useful for small purchases or in rural areas.
In London, travelers should be cautious of pickpocketing, especially in crowded areas like public transport, markets, and popular tourist sites. Common scams include fake charity collectors, overcharging by unlicensed taxi drivers, and distraction techniques used by thieves. Always use official black cabs or licensed minicabs booked through reputable apps, and keep personal belongings secure to reduce risks. Staying vigilant in busy locations and avoiding unsolicited offers helps ensure a safer visit.
